Sipplingen is a town situated in Tübingen, Germany. For road and gravel cyclists, Sipplingen offers scenic lake views and well-maintained cycling routes. Cyclists can enjoy riding along the shores of Lake Constance, taking in the beautiful landscapes and refreshing breeze. The town is also close to renowned cycling destinations such as the Alps, allowing cyclists to venture into the mountains for more challenging rides. In addition, Sipplingen is part of the Lake Constance Cycle Path, which offers a well-marked route spanning several countries. With its stunning lake views and proximity to famous cycling regions, Sipplingen is a popular choice for cyclists.
Enjoy a leisurely gravel route that showcases the natural beauty, rolling meadows, and scenic towns near Sipplingen.
This gravel route offers a pleasant ride through idyllic landscapes and charming villages. Starting in Sipplingen, you'll enjoy delightful attractions such as Sipplinger Berg, Deisendorf, Überlingen, and Geigenberg. These locations provide picturesque views, serene environments, and a glimpse into the region's cultural heritage. With a total ascent of 377m and a distance of 32km, this route is perfect for cyclists seeking a more relaxed and scenic adventure.

Embark on this 125-kilometer road adventure that will push your cycling skills to the limit. With an ascent of 1,938 meters, this route is suitable for experienced cyclists seeking a challenging and rewarding ride. Highlights include Stockach, a picturesque town with historical architecture, the Langer Hans tower overlooking the vineyards, and the impressive Burgrest Hüneberg (Burghalde) with its panoramic views. With a difficulty rating of 5 and an epicness rating of 4, this route promises an unforgettable cycling experience.
